Conversation-First Dates for Boundary-Aware Dating: Timing and Travel in Leende, North Brabant

The most useful plan for a conversation-first date in Leende, North Brabant is not the flashiest one; it is the one that makes timing and travel easier for boundary-aware daters. Timing and travel can decide whether a date feels relaxed or rushed. Healthy boundaries make dating feel clearer and more respectful for both people.

  1. Shape the plan: Choose a setting where talking is easy, seating feels comfortable, and distractions stay low.
  2. Protect comfort: Suggest a plan that respects work, transit, weather, and the energy someone may have at that time of day.
  3. Use the chat well: Ask about timing, comfort, and preferences in a way that makes consent feel normal.
  4. Know what to avoid: Avoid making the first meeting depend on a complicated route, tight schedule, or late finish.

If the goal is a serious relationship, keep the plan relaxed while still making room for values and lifestyle questions. A date in Leende, North Brabant does not need to answer everything at once. It only needs to help two people notice whether comfort, curiosity, and communication are moving in the same direction.

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Actually Work

Feeling unsure what to say is normal. Turn that nervousness into curiosity by using short, adaptable openers that invite a response instead of trying to impress.

Try these easy opener patterns (swap details to make them yours):

  • Profile hook: "I noticed you like [band/book/activity]. Which one should I start with if I want to understand your obsession?"
  • Choice prompt: "Two options: coffee and people-watching or a walk and bad jokes — which one are you picking for a Saturday?"
  • Mini challenge: "I bet you can’t name a movie that would make me change my mind about pizza toppings. Your move."
  • Light curiosity: "You have a great travel photo — what was the one unexpected moment that made the trip worth it?"
  • Unfinished sentence: "My perfect lazy Sunday involves ______. What’s yours?"

How to keep things low-pressure and friendly

  • Keep messages short and specific — one to three lines is fine.
  • Avoid generic compliments like "you're beautiful" as an opener; instead, mention a detail from their profile so it feels personal.
  • Skip overly intense questions (future plans, emotional history) on first messages. Stick to light topics and shared interests.
  • Use humor carefully — playful teasing can work, but clear warmth prevents it from sounding mean.

Small follow-ups that move the chat forward

  • If they answer a question, respond with a short reaction plus a related follow-up: "That sounds fun — what was the best part?"
  • Use callbacks to their answer later: "You said you love hiking — any local trail recommendations?"
  • When you run out of steam, pivot to arranging something simple: "This has been fun — want to keep it short and grab a drink this week?"

Final tips

  • Customize one or two opener templates you like and rotate them so messages feel fresh.
  • Be genuine: honest curiosity beats exaggerated flattery.
  • If you get no reply, move on gracefully — respectful persistence is okay, but one follow-up is plenty.
